Trade in services in Turks and Caicos Islands
Turks and Caicos Islands: Trade in services was 68.1% in 2018. ▼ Falling
Trade in services in Turks and Caicos Islands, 2014–2018
Source: Balance of Payments Statistics Yearbook and data files, International Monetary Fund (IMF). Measured in % of GDP.
Analysis
Turks and Caicos Islands recorded 68.1% for trade in services in 2018.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 22.4% on the previous year and down 3.4% over five years.
That places Turks and Caicos Islands 23rd out of 200 countries with data for 2018, putting it in the top quarter.
Trade in services in Turks and Caicos Islands, year by year
| Year | % of GDP |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2014 | 70.5% | — |
| 2015 | 65.8% | -6.7% |
| 2016 | 66.3% | +0.7% |
| 2017 | 55.7% | -16.0% |
| 2018 | 68.1% | +22.4% |

About this data
Total trade in services includes services provided by residents to non-residents plus services provided by non-residents to residents. This indicator is expressed as a percentage of Gross Domestic Product (GDP) which is the total income earned through the production of goods and services in an economic territory during an accounting period.
